YOUNG LADY'S ROMANCE.

NIPPED IN THE BUD. By Telegraph.— Press Association.— Copyright. . SYDNEY, 19th April. Acting on the strength of a cablemessage from her father, the detectives have taken under their charge a young lady who arrived by a recent steamer from New Zealand, with the object of returning her to parental control. The story published is that the lady came to Sydney to meet a young gentleman, who had arrived by an earlier boat, the couple intending to proceed) to San Francisco to get married.
